Comprehending Sauna Therapy
A sauna is a little room or enclosed room made to reveal the body to high temperatures, normally ranging from 70 ° C to 100 ° C. The heat can be completely dry or humid relying on the kind of sauna being made use of.
The objective of sauna therapy is to generate sweating and raise body temperature level, which causes a variety of physical responses.

Understanding Ice Baths
On the contrary end of the temperature level range are ice baths, likewise referred to as cold-water immersion therapy. This method includes submerging the body in cold water, generally between 10 ° C and 15 ° C, for a short period of time.
Ice baths are commonly utilized by athletes after intense exercise to sustain recovery and lower inflammation.

Cold exposure causes blood vessels to constrict, which helps in reducing swelling and flush metabolic waste from muscle mass. Once the body heats up again, fresh blood flows back right into the cells, sustaining recovery.
Ice baths likewise test the nerves, helping people build resistance to tension and Sauna discomfort.
Sauna vs Ice Baths: Revers That Work Together
While sauna and ice baths are very various in temperature level and impact, they are often used with each other in a practice called comparison therapy.
This includes rotating in between heat exposure in a sauna and cool immersion in an ice bath.
Exactly How Comparison Therapy Functions
Sauna causes blood vessels to broaden
Ice baths cause blood vessels to agreement
Rotating in between both creates a "pumping" impact in circulation
This procedure is believed to:
Improve blood circulation
Assistance muscle mass recovery
Decrease fatigue
Enhance total physical performance
By incorporating both extremes, the body experiences a regulated kind of stress and anxiety that might help improve durability and healing effectiveness.

Safety Factors to consider
Although sauna and ice baths supply lots of benefits, they must be made use of responsibly.
Essential safety and security suggestions consist of:
Avoid long direct exposure to extreme temperatures
Keep moistened before and after sessions
Permit the body to progressively readjust in between heat and cold
Avoid if you have major cardiovascular conditions without medical recommendations
Overuse or improper use temperature therapy can cause lightheadedness, dehydration, or stress on the cardiovascular system.
